THE PACIFIC CABLE.
NO TENDER YET ACCEPTED. ,
LONDON, September 10. '. No tender has yet been accepted foj; the Pacific cable. A difficulty' has arisen respecting' Mr Salomon's successor on the CableBoard. New South Wales nominated : Mr Copeland, but Queensland desireeither Sir Henry Norman or Sir H, Tozer. The official estimate of the cost of the cable, including two maintenance steamers and all other initial expenditure, is £1,730,659. Tenderers 'undertake to irianufac.-'! ture and lay the cable;- provide and ii erect cable houses, make surveys, and : keep the cable working for 30 coh-> secutive days.
It is understood that other 'expense's; amounting to £180,000, include station buildings, staff quarters,' instruments, engineers' fees, and one maintenance ship costing £SO,OOO. These are not included in the tenders.," , y
